  • Why does my ipod backup mess up my iphone settings?

    So I recently got an iphone 5 and restored it from my ipod toouch 4 ios 6.1.6 backup and now some of the features of the iphone are replaced by the ipod's. If you have a newer idevice, you know that when you hold down the volume down button for about 2 seconds it auto mutes it but since ipod 4's dont have that feature, the backup that of the ipod that I put in my iphone also makes it lose that feature. Another problem is the ipod 4 dies at around 16% to 15% and now the battery setting on my iphone thinks that when it is 15% it is time to turn off. Is there a way to fix this without losing all my apps?

    First, try a system reset.  It cures many ills and it's quick, easy and harmless...
    Hold down the on/off switch and the Home button simultaneously until the screen blacks out or you see the Apple logo.  Ignore the "Slide to power off" text if it appears.  You will not lose any apps, data, music, movies, settings, etc.
    If the Reset doesn't work, try a Restore.  Note that it's nowhere near as quick as a Reset.  Connect via cable to the computer that you use for sync.  From iTunes, select the iPad/iPod and then select the Summary tab.  Follow directions for Restore and be sure to say "yes" to the backup.  You will be warned that all data (apps, music, movies, etc.) will be erased but, as the Restore finishes, you will be asked if you wish the contents of the backup to be copied to the iPad/iPod.  Again, say "yes."
    Finally, if the Restore doesn't work, let the battery drain completely.  Then recharge for at least an hour and Restore again.

  • Why does Firefox keep me logged into websites after closing and reopening the browser?

    As of today, Firefox has been behaving differently. Namely, when I close Firefox and reopen, I am still logged in to email and other sites. I have all of my privacy settings checked, such as clear history, offline data, form history, etc etc so that they all will be deleted upon closing but this has no effect. Can someone provide insight as to why this is happening and how I can correct it? Before today, after closing and reopening the browser I was required to log in to any sites requiring UN and PW.
    I have rechecked all history deletion options to make sure all the appropriate ones were selected. Yesterday, I noticed inbox.com and a program called 24x7 Help were installed on the computer, without my knowledge. I promptly uninstalled them,but I'm not sure if they could somehow be responsible for the odd behavior.

    Such a behavior indicates that you keep the cookie(s) that verify that you are logged on to a web server.
    Are you using session restore to open those tabs automatically?
    * Tools > Options > General > Startup: "When Firefox Starts": "Show my windows and tabs from last time"
    You can set the <b>browser.sessionstore.privacy_level</b> pref to 2 (never) or 1 (non-HTTPS, default in Firefox 3 versions) on the <b>about:config</b> page to disable saving cookies via session restore.
    You can change the browser.sessionstore.privacy_level_deferred pref that is used when you do not reopen the previous session automatically via "Show my windows and tabs from last time".
